Coronavirus India News LIVE Updates: Today is the 147th day since India implemented a nationwide lockdown, to help curb the novel coronavirus pandemic. So far, India has recorded 25,89,682 confirmed COVID-19 cases, including 49,980 deaths. Maharashtra, Tamil Nadu and Andhra Pradesh have reported the highest number of cases. However, infections are rising rapidly in states like Karnataka, Uttar Pradesh and West Bengal. Yet, India’s recovery rate continues to rise and now stands at 71.9 percent. 'Unlock 3.0' is underway. Globally, there have been over 2.16 crore confirmed cases of COVID-19. More than 7.67 lakh people have died so far. Catch the latest updates here:

  • Coronavirus in Assam LIVE updates | 1,317 new cases push Assam's COVID-19 tally to 76,875

    Assam's COVID-19 caseload shot up to 76,875 yesterday as 1,317 more people tested positive for the infection, while seven fresh fatalities pushed its coronavirus death toll to 189, Health Minister Himanta Biswa Sarma said.

    The recovery rate among the COVID-19 patients in the state is 70.5 percent, while the doubling time of cases has come down to 15.2 days, the minister said. (Input from PTI)

  • Coronavirus LIVE updates | New Zealand’s PM Ardern postpones general election as country tackles new COVID-19 outbreak

    New Zealand's Prime Minister Jacinda Ardern has postponed the general election by four weeks but ruled out delaying it any further, as the country tackles a new outbreak of the coronavirus.

    Pressure had been mounting on Ardern to postpone the vote amid the resurgence of COVID-19 infections in its biggest city Auckland, after the country had been free of coronavirus cases for 102 days. (Input from Reuters)

  • Coronavirus in West Bengal LIVE updates | Bengal reports 3,066 new COVID-19 cases, 51 more deaths

    West Bengal's COVID-19 toll increased to 2,428 with 51 more patients losing their lives yesterday, as per an official bulletin.

    The state also reported 3,066 new cases of coronavirus infection, taking the tally to 1.1 lakh, the bulletin issued by the Health Department said. There are 27,299 active cases in the state at present, it said. (Input from PTI)

  • Coronavirus in Bihar LIVE updates | Bihar's COVID-19 tally rises to 1.04 lakh

    Bihar's COVID-19 caseload rose to 1.04 lakh yesterday as 2,187 more people tested positive for the infection, while 22 fresh fatalities pushed its coronavirus death toll to 537, a health bulletin said.

    The state has so far tested 16.79 lakh samples for COVID-19, including 67,212 on the previous day. The recovery rate among the COVID-19 patients in the state has increased to 69.71 percent, Information and Public Relations Department Secretary Anupam Kumar said. (Input from PTI)

  • Coronavirus in India LIVE updates | Total confirmed cases of novel coronavirus infections in India stands at 25,89,682. This number includes cases related to foreign nationals, reported active cases, patients who have recovered and the COVID-19 death toll in the country.

    While 18,62,258 patients have recovered, 49,980 have died. Total reported active cases in the country stand at 6,77,444. Maharashtra, Tamil Nadu and Andhra Pradesh are the worst-affected.
